CVE-2026-85610: Improper Control of Generation of Code ('Code Injection') in Openpanel-dev openpanelCVE-2026-85610 0 OpenPanel before 2.3.0 fails to properly validate chart formula expressions, allowing authenticated project members with read access to execute arbitrary code by recovering the native JavaScript Function constructor through mathjs matrix objects. Attackers can use the recovered constructor to load Node.js built-ins and execute operating system commands with the privileges of the API process, bypassing organization authorization boundaries.
